Tabletop RPG - east side - Savage Worlds
Post Body

GENERAL: Savage Columbus is a tabletop role-playing game in Columbus Ohio that meets each Thursday. The group will use the Savage Worlds ruleset and will use skill, cunning, and toughness to achieve group and individual goals.

The game system is Savage Worlds, known to be "fast, furious, and fun". It is not rule intensive and great for new players and veterans alike.

This game is Open to All (note that due to the venue you must be over 19) and it's free to join. (Space membership not required)

The GM loves role play, danger, and fun. He hates min-maxing, rule lawyers, and jerks.

GAME WORLD: The game is set in a world that on the surface resembles a mix between medieval and old west. The towns are small and either has a simple internal government or ruled because someone is more strong enough to say they are in charge.

The world was once run by The Ancients. Little is known about them - they are either viewed as near Gods, or devils, or fables. Either way, they have long since died out. They did leave behind Technologies that no one understands (and the wise do not trust). Most people have seen a working set of lights; a few refrigerators and other useful tools still exist. But just as often these artifacts of the Ancients cause a rotting disease or cease to function in spectacular ways.

Many people live as simple farmers, merchants, or the like. Some seek glory as soldiers or rulers; others seem fame as they explore the world around them. Most just try to survive as best they can in a dying world.

According to the common man, there is no single map of the world, and the world itself is endless.

Another oddity, believed to be a leftover relic of the Ancients, is the Doors. They show up randomly and lead to (or so it is said) other worlds. Most people have never seen a door by they might claim to know a cousin who met some odd person (or thing) that came from a door.

CHARACTERS: There are basic fighters and thieves and adventurers and the like you'll find in any fantasy based game.

Other character options not as common include: *Muties - most muties (mutants) are mindless and deformed creatures that were once human. They are to be avoided, or if you are able, killed on site. But some can pass for human, and some have developed psychic powers. But be warned - if it is found out you are either a mutie or a psychic, you'll be hounded and hunted (1).

*Scientist - If is unfair to say that all scientist are mad. But it is not untrue. These brave men and women seek to make use of the secrets left behind by the Ancients. (2)

*Gunslinger - Gunpowder weapons are rare but not unknown. There is a known place in the lands where new guns are still made and that land believes they have a sacred duty to protect the land, to bring justice, and to serve the good of all men and women. These Knights are known as Gunslingers. Note that PCs can not start as Gunslingers, but only as Apprentice Gunslingers. They must earn their guns in game. (1)

*Wizards/Mages/Warlocks - Magic is known but rare. Few villages or towns have a mage; large cities likely only have 1 or 2. It is said that there used to be more, but for some reason, few survive the apprenticeship process. The common folk suggests it is because the only way to get magic power is via packs with dark spirits. And those spirits will destroy you if you are weak; covert you if you are strong.

*Clerics/Priest/Holy types - There are as many religions as you can shake a burning bush at. PCs are recommended to make up their own instead or borrow from another source.

(1) - Yes, a nod to S King's Dark Tower (2) - These character types are from Savage Worlds: Deadlands with slight modification to fit this world.

RACES: *Humans are the common folk of the section of the world where the game starts but standard Fantasy Races such as Elf, Dwarf, etc are all options.

*Muties are poor deformed creatures that resemble humans but are despised.

*Other - due to the Doors, any race might be in this world. But the more unusual, the more likely to be...problematic.
